Look Inside a Timeless Highland Park Stunner on a Coveted Block

3 Min Read
SHARE

VECT02_3921gillonReshootPics13

Sitting pretty on Gillon Avenue and Highland Drive, one of the most coveted blocks in Highland Park, this custom-built house is seeking its second owner ever. It needs stylish inhabitants to match its grand presence. Are you up to the task? It almost feels like an honor to live here, as if a treasure is being handed down. The timeless Highland Park architecture, designed by architect Clint Pierson, sweeps you off your feet as soon as you lay eyes on the abode. Quality will never be a question in your mind since the Tatum Brown Custom Homes built the masterpiece in 2013, and Bonick Landscaping created the romantic manicured grounds.

You also never need to worry about space — in fact, invite all your friends and family over to show off the 10,269 square feet of traditional interiors as soon as the papers are signed. On the main floor, a bar area with climate-controlled wine storage opens up to the living room, making this the undeniable party zone. Grab a drink and walk through glass doors straight out to the backyard, where people can take a dip in the pool or grill out under the covered loggia.

Along with style and fun, luxury comes first at this five-bedroom, six-full-and-two-half-bathroom manor. An elevator is poised to whisk you up to the second floor, so that with the press of a button you can be in your sprawling master suite. Up the stairs to the third floor, a 1,600-square-foot space is waiting to become a media room, game room, or maybe even a candy room—whatever your heart desires.

Customization is a magic word we all love to hear when house hunting. It is certainly a word you’ll hear frequently when touring this abode since you can also turn a playroom into a spacious sixth bedroom.

Bedrooms hold our loved ones, but so do garages. For luxury car junkies, the home’s extremely rare four-car garage will knock your socks off. It’s hard to find that kind of garage space in Highland Park, making this property even more sought after.
